Abstract
A kind of Novel high-definition television-specific connecting line.It connects HDMI plug respectively by connecting line two ends and forms, the center of connecting line is holding wire, the surrounding of holding wire is at least provided with four data lines, is followed successively by Inner sheath, foil shielding layer, polyvinyl chloride outer jacket and nylon mesh grid that thermoplastic elastic material is made outside data wire; Described holding wire and data wire all comprise screen and ground wire.The utility model has the shielding construction of the anti-radio frequency of multilayer and electromagnetic interference, and the Inner sheath that the thermoplastic elastic material in connecting line is made has high resiliency, warp resistance and high strength, is conducive to the bending of connecting line and resilience.
Description
Technical field
The utility model relates to a kind of HDMI cable connecting line, is specially the data and signal connecting line that are applied to HDTV (High-Definition Television).
Background technology
HDMI wire is the abbreviation of HDMI (High Definition Multimedia Interface) line, and can transmit to high-quality HD video and the multichannel audb data of uncompressed, the maximum data transmission speed is 5Gbps.Simultaneously without the need to transmitting advance row D/A or analog/digital conversion at signal, the video-audio signal transmission of first water can be ensured.
HDMI wire supports the data transmission rate of 5Gbps, can transmit 30 meters farthest, be enough to deal with the video of a 1080p and the audio signal of 8 sound channels; And because the video of a 1080p and the audio signal demand of 8 sound channels are less than 4GB/s, therefore HDMI wire also has very large surplus.Only need a HDMI wire, just can transmit video-audio signal simultaneously, and not need many wire rods to connect; Meanwhile, due to without the need to carrying out D/A or analog/digital conversion, higher Voice & Video transmission quality can be obtained.For consumer, HDMI technology can not only provide image quality clearly, and due to audio/video employing same cable, enormously simplify the installation of household audio and video system.
The HDMI cable being applied to HDTV (High-Definition Television) generally needs to transmit mass data and signal for a long time, need to prevent radio frequency and electromagnetic interference, and because HDTV (High-Definition Television) connecting line generally needs to bend certain angle for a long time, also need HDTV (High-Definition Television) connecting line to have good toughness.
Summary of the invention
In order to improve the anti-radio frequency of existing HDTV (High-Definition Television) connecting line and electromagnetic interference performance, the utility model provides a kind of Novel high-definition television-specific connecting line, this Novel high-definition television-specific connecting line has comparatively high resistance radio frequency and electromagnetism interference performance, and flexility is good.
The utility model solves the technical scheme that its technical problem adopts: Novel high-definition television-specific connecting line connects HDMI plug respectively by connecting line two ends and forms, the center of connecting line is holding wire, the surrounding of holding wire is at least provided with four data lines, data wire is outward Inner sheath that thermoplastic elastic material is made, sheath is outward foil shielding layer, foil shielding layer is outward polyvinyl chloride outer jacket, and polyvinyl chloride outer jacket is outward nylon mesh grid; Described holding wire is by least comprising four cores around ground wire, core wraps up external insulation layer outward jointly, and external insulation layer outer wrapping aluminium foil forms; Described data wire is by wrapping up tinned copper wire screen in external insulation layer, and in tinned copper wire screen, parcel two cores and a ground wire form; Core in described holding wire and data wire is all made up of tinned copper conductor outer wrapping inner insulating layer.
Owing to being respectively provided with independently screen and ground wire in the data wire in connecting line and holding wire, weaken the utility model radio frequency to external world and electromagnetic interference; Between the outer jacket and sheath of connecting line, be provided with foil shielding layer, stop extraneous radio frequency and electromagnetic interference to enter connecting line inside, also prevent the inner electromagnetism to outside of connecting line and radio frequency interference outside further; The Inner sheath that thermoplastic elastic material is made has high resiliency, warp resistance and high strength, makes connecting line good toughness; The good weatherability of polyvinyl chloride oversheath is durable in use; Outermost nylon mesh grid makes connecting line wear-resisting, attractive in appearance and good hand touch.
The beneficial effects of the utility model are, the utility model has the shielding construction of the anti-radio frequency of multilayer and electromagnetic interference, and the Inner sheath that the thermoplastic elastic material in connecting line is made has high resiliency, warp resistance and high strength, be conducive to the bending of connecting line and resilience.
